Duties:

- Conduct initial and ongoing comprehensive assessments of the client’s needs, including Outcome and Assessment Information Set (OASIS) assessments at appropriate time points.

- Supervises Therapy Assistants and Home Health Aides as appropriate

- Develop and update the plan of care in consultation with the physician and other care team members.

- Provide treatments and evaluation of equipment needs as applicable.

- Advise and consults with the family and other agency personnel as applicable.

- Develop clinical and progress notes

- Evaluate care outcomes

- Participate in in-services, staff meetings, case conferences, educational seminars, and other training programs.

- Create discharge planning

- Coordinate with Supervisor/Case Manager/Physician additional modalities and services when required.

- Collaborate on problem resolution strategies with Supervisor when problems or questions occur in the field, including charting guidelines, coordination of disciplines, and supervision of home health aide services.

- Adhere to the infection control protocols per OSHA guidelines and Agency policies.

- Ensure compliance with the Medicare Conditions of Participation and any other regulatory requirements.

- Maintain professional appearance, treat others with care and respect and demonstrate excellent customer service.

- Must have current unrestricted professional and driver license, current CPR certification and Tuberculin testing.
